Why Cuba Needs Distributed Energy Storage Now

With 36% annual growth in solar capacity since 2020 (National Office of Statistics), Cuba faces both opportunities and challenges:

  • Intermittent renewable supply during cloudy/windless periods
  • Aging grid infrastructure struggling with load fluctuations
  • Remote communities lacking grid access (17% of rural population)
"Think of energy storage as a buffer - like having a water tank between a pump and your faucet. It ensures steady flow regardless of supply variations." - Miguel Torres, Grid Engineer

How Cuban Manufacturers Are Responding

Local producers combine international tech with tropical adaptations:

Battery Innovations for Island Conditions

  • High-temperature tolerant lithium batteries (up to 45°C operation)
  • Saltwater-resistant enclosures for coastal installations
  • Modular designs for easy transport to remote areas

Case Study: Solar Microgrid in Viñales Valley

A 500-kW solar + 200-kWh storage system eliminated diesel dependency for 120 households. Key outcomes:

  • 30% reduction in energy costs
  • 24/7 power availability
  • Local maintenance team trained

Frequently Asked Questions

What's the lifespan of Cuban-made storage systems?

Typical warranty covers 10 years with 80% capacity retention. Actual lifespan often reaches 12-15 years with proper maintenance.

How does pricing compare to imports?

Local production saves 15-20% on logistics/tariffs. A 10-kWh system typically costs $2,800-$3,200 installed.
